These days, finding an affordable place to live in the Koele area can be challenging. Home prices in Koele are now at a median cost of $530,500, lower than the Hawaii average of $682,000.
The average cost of rent is $1,305/mo in Koele, primarily driven by the current value of real estate in the Koele area. While nearly 51.36% of residents own their homes outright in Koele, 40.82% rent.
Housing affordability isn’t just about home prices, though. The average household income in Koele is $7,688 per month. Households that rent pay about 16.98% of their income on rent here. Koele's most expensive areas are in the northwestern regions, while the cheapest areas are in the eastern parts of the city.
